With just hours to the closure of the mid-season transfer window, several clubs have completed deals.

First, league champions Vipers SC confirmed the departure of winger Lumala Abdu.

The winger joined the Venoms in July 2022 on a reported three-year contract but a mutual agreement has been reached by either party to terminate.

โ€œVipers Sports Club can confirm that midfielder Abdu Lumala has left the club by mutual consent,โ€ a club statement read.

At Lugogo, KCCA added forward Peter Lwasa to their armory with the former URA winger signing a six-month deal.

Lwasa is the second signing for KCCA in the window after goalkeeper Mutwalibi Mugolofa who also joined on a contract until the end of the season.

Lwasa has been playing in the Kenya Premier League where he also featured for giants Gor Mahia.

Wakiso Giants re-united with striker Shariph Kimbowa who joins the club on a loan until the end of the season.

Kimbowa spent two seasons at the Wakissha based side before leaving in July last year for the tax collectors who have loaned him back to the Purple Sharks.

At Mutesa II stadium, Wankulukuku, Express unveiled six new players including veteran Yasser Mugerwa.

Others are Arua Hill players Musa Ssali and Mansoor Angu, Edgar William Katumba, Kevin Ssekimbega and Affi Kitanda.

Soltilo Bright Stars went as far as India to sign Aaryan Badoni who had stints with SC Villa youth side earlier before moving to Dubai.

The 22-year-old defender can play either position at centre back.
